Lost "open with"
"Open with" has disappeared from my context menu. Does anyone
know how to get it back? I've searched support with no success. Surely there's a registry tweak or perhaps all my files became unregistered in some way or the other. I did notice in one of the KB's that "open with" with was available for registered file types only. Could regserver (sp?) restore the "open with"? If so, how? TIA. |

Lost "open with"
It would appear that your copy of shell32.dll is damaged in some way.
Why not replace shell32.dll, you have nothing to lose. Extract a new copy of shell32.dll from the Win Me cab files, it's contained in WIN_14.CAB which is in the Win9x folder on a Win Me CD or in either the c:\windows\options\cabs or c:\windows\options\install folder on your PC. Rename it to shell32.new and place in your windows\system folder. Using a Win Me boot floppy, boot to an A:\ DOS prompt and then execute the following commands to replace the file: REN C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M\SHELL32.DLL SHELL32.OLD REN C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M\SHELL32.NEW SHELL32.DLL Remove the boot floppy and reboot in to Win Me. Hopefully this should now fix the problem. -- Mike Maltby Dave wrote: All of them.
